Photographer’s Note

I liked the layering in this shot of the Amur River outside Komsomolsk On Amur. The Amur River forms the border with China, for much of it's length. The sandy beach is popular with locals in summer, for sunbaking, followed by a dip in the river. However, I've read that pollution of the river with heavy metals & sewage, is high, so I didn't pursue that line of leisure.

The image looks tilted, but the riverbank is sloping down from left to right. The vertical fenceposts at left, are near enough to 90 degrees. The people also look about right.
